How much do manufacturing automation man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for manufacturing automation manager in the United States is $116,607.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$91,500.00 and $139,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job Summary

As the Manufacturing Engineering and Automation Manager, you will lead a manufacturing engineering organization responsible for developing safe, efficient, and cost-effective manufacturing and assembly processes. You will translate product demand and capacity requirements into advanced manufacturing plans for equipment, automation, tooling, plant layouts, infrastructure, and capital investment. This role offers the opportunity to shape the future of manufacturing by integrating automation technology with lean processes, production priorities, and long-term business needs.

Key Responsibilities
  • Lead the manufacturing engineering team executing advanced planning for all manufacturing operations (Fabrication, Machining, Assembly etc..)
  • Translate demand forecasts, product programs, and production schedules into short-term and long-term plans for capacity, equipment, space, tooling, infrastructure, resources, and capital investment.
  • Develop and execute an advanced manufacturing and automation roadmap that improves safety, quality, velocity, reliability, capacity, and cost.
  • Lead the evaluation, selection, integration, installation, validation, and continuous improvement of manufacturing equipment, industrial automation, robotics, machine controls, and related technologies.
  • Partner with operations, product engineering, maintenance, quality, safety, facilities, supply chain, information technology, procurement, and equipment suppliers to deliver production-ready manufacturing solutions.
  • Apply lean manufacturing principles to work-cell design, process flow, plant layouts, material movement, equipment utilization, standard work, and automation deployment.
  • Build organizational capability by setting clear priorities, coaching manufacturing engineers, developing technical standards, managing performance, and leading the resolution of complex manufacturing problems.
